A Skiatook man has been sentenced to life without parole in the fatal stabbing of his 16-year-old sister.
The Tulsa World reports that 22-year-old Michael Devin Stanley pleaded guilty Thursday in the death of Larisa Fraley. A plea agreement allowed him to avoid the possibility of receiving the death penalty.
